Your Skills & Abilities (Required Qualifications) Extensive hands-on Automotive Dealership Service Department or equivalent vehicle diagnostic and repair experience.
100% USA Geographic mobility is a requirement for this and all future moves in the field.
State Automotive Technician Certifications as required by state/local law (if relocated certified in new State within one month).
Knowledge and experience with GM Essential Service tools
Possession of a valid driver’s license and a clean driving record
Proficient user of MS Office applications: Word, PowerPoint, Excel, Outlook (or equivalent e-mail/calendar app).
Ability to manage, resolve, document, and close dispatch cases in the required timeframe.
Ability to build and maintain customer relationships with Dealership management teams with focus on the Dealership Service department
Ability to work with minimal direction and be responsible for self-training to maintain and increase skills
A history of maintaining customer satisfaction in a territory with multiple customer locations is desired
Ability to create and provide specialized training
Excellent communication skills and time management to successfully prioritize and deliver critical services. Self-motivated with a proactive approach to meeting and exceeding customer expectations.
What Will Give You A Competitive Edge (Preferred Qualifications) 5 or more years hands-on Automotive Dealership Service Department or equivalent vehicle diagnostic and repair experience.
Vocational Degree, Technical Degree, Associates Degree or Bachelor's Degree
Proficient user of Data Bus Diagnostic Tools (e.g., via TIS/GDS, NeoVi /V-Spy Intrepid Tools, Buffalo Tool, INCA Tool, etc.)
Proficient user of Pico Scope
10 plus years customer handling, support, sales, administrative, computer or other business skills applicable to the specific needs of the FSE position
Computer hardware set-up, internet and wireless communications experience
Certified in the following Automotive Service Excellence (ASE) Tests and recertification at the required intervals:
A1-A9 plus Master Technician certification
B2-B5, plus Master Technician certification
T1-T8, plus Master Technician certification
L1, L2 and L3
Knowledge of GM Global Connect Service Applications
Knowledge of GM Service Training College (GM STC) training web site and applications
Extensive knowledge of GM vehicle control systems, including controller area networks, GM LAN, etc.
100% completion of GM Service Training requirements including achieving GM Master Technician in one or more GM STC Training paths.
GM World Class Technician credentials
Knowledge of LAN/WAN IT infrastructure
